#1d6373 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#1d6373 is composed of 11.4% red, 38.8% green and 45.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 74.8% cyan, 13.9% magenta, 0% yellow and 54.9% black. It has a hue angle of 191.2 degrees, a saturation of 59.7% and a lightness of 28.2%. #1d6373 color hex could be obtained by blending #3ac6e6 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#336666.

Shades and Tints of #1d6373
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010505 is the darkest color, while #f5fbfc is the lightest one.
